Job Summary:

As an Operations Quality Engineer I you will be working hands on with cross functional teams in a fast-paced environment with plenty of challenging opportunities supporting production. You will be working directly with our manufacturing processes products first article inspections creating/maintaining work/inspection instructions and preparing for audits. Your knowledge and experience will be valued and contribute to furthering the success of Raytheon to deliver quality product to our customers.

What You Will Do:

  • Identify and manage risk in the manufacturing process.
  • Supporting production first article inspections and preparation for audits.
  • Creating/maintaining work/inspection instructions.
  • Verify product and process compliance with respect to contractual technical industry AS9100 Quality Management System (QMS) requirements and internal policies.
  • Daily status meetings with internal stakeholders to manage issue and weekly meetings to help reduce cost of poor quality.
  • Supporting strategic efforts that meet the quality department goals.
  • Support failure analysis Root Cause and Corrective Action (RCCA) investigations including identifying non-conformances providing solutions tracking issues to closure.
